Summary of Job Duties

The Sr. Associate Chair for the Department of Anesthesiology is the administrative and financial authority in the department and reports jointly to the Chairperson and to the COM Associate Dean for Finance. The Sr. Associate Chair directs human resources, finance and budgeting, strategic planning, and department operations, as well as acting as a representative of both the Department and College, both within and outside UAMS. In helping to fulfill the mission of UAMS, the Sr. Associate Chair has administrative authority over the Department’s research, educational, and service operations and activities. Uses judgment and experience to apply an advanced knowledge, skills, methods, and practices, conducts analysis and problem-solving to plan and prioritize a varied workload that involves developing solutions to emergent issues, time-sensitive and/or confidential projects, and complex problems. In clinical departments, the Sr. Associate Chair may collaborate with one or more Service Line Administrators to facilitate strategic initiatives, faculty recruiting/on-boarding, scheduling, effort allocation, assignments, and budget and financial analysis.
